The criminal mastermind behind the plot, Thomas Gabriel (played with chilling coldness by Timothy Olyphant), systematically eliminates the hackers involved in the scheme. Unwittingly caught in the crossfire is young hacker Matt Farrell (Justin Long), whom Detective John McClane (Bruce Willis) is assigned to bring in for questioning. What starts as a routine escort job quickly spirals into a desperate race against time as McClane and Farrell must outwit Gabriel’s cyber-henchmen and a relentless squad of mercenaries to prevent a total systemic collapse. Live Free or Die Hard is the fourth installment in the Die Hard series, released in 2007. Bruce Willis returns as Detective John McClane, this time facing a “fire sale” cyber-attack on the United States’ infrastructure. The film mixes classic McClane grit with modern tech-thriller elements — and a memorable villain played by Timothy Olyphant.
